Description:

Collected by Dr. William C. Welch in Louisiana, "Maggie" has very full, deeply fragrant flowers that are large, of rich carmine rose that can darken to crimson in cool weather. They are freely produced on a vigorous, healthy bush that can grow to 6 feet high and wide.
